Bliss, a spa-powered skin wellness brand, takes their knowledge and experience from the spa to your home with their individually wrapped That's Incredi-Peel Glycolic Resurfacing Pads.
If you have sensitive skin, you'll be glad to know that all Bliss products are free of parabens, phthalates, SLS, SLES, petrolatum, and mineral oil and are 100% cruelty-free.
This 10% glycolic acid peel targets discolorations and imperfections by breaking down the cellular glue that holds dead skin cells together and releasing trapped oils and pollutants in your skin.
Over time, it helps improve your skin's natural cell turnover and repair cycle to reveal smoother, healthier, and more even-looking skin. It may also reduce the appearance of wrinkles and fine lines.
Bliss also added soothing botanical ingredients to reduce skin irritation and inflammation, including Witch Hazel, Licorice Root Extract, and Calendula Flower Extract. Meanwhile, Vitamin E and Glycerin help prevent environmental damage and increase skin hydration, respectively.
